Car looks pretty good, and I know it’ll pull off that “looks far better in person” trick the Elise, Exige and Evora manage so well.
Glad so see a V6 and delighted to see a manuel box, but the AMG engine is a bit of a result for them and it seems a bit silly that I4 and V6 are so close in terms of both std power and weight. As @scotta pointed out to me - the AMG unit has greater tuning potential for outright power than the older Toyota unit.
Pricing is far more sensible than recent strategies.
Overall - not a bad effort at all. Let’s see what the press make of it and see if folks are willing to consider the left field choice….
